<p>The Wind in the Willows by Kenneth Grahame is a timeless classic of children's literature that celebrates friendship, adventure, and the quiet beauty of the English countryside. First published in 1908, this enchanting tale has delighted generations of readers with its memorable characters, gentle humor, and heartfelt exploration of loyalty and home. Set along the peaceful riverbanks and rolling countryside of rural England, the story follows the lives of four unforgettable companions: the kind and dependable Mole, the wise and steadfast Rat, the gruff yet noble Badger, and the impulsive, extravagant Mr. Toad. Each character brings a unique personality to the group, creating a rich tapestry of camaraderie and shared experiences. The adventure begins when Mole leaves his underground home in search of something new and discovers the wonders of the river with Rat as his guide.
